What is the difference between Administrators Assistant vs Office Manager?

AspectAdministrators AssistantOffice Manager
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; some roles may prefer administrative certificationsHigh school diploma; often additional management or administrative certifications
Work EnvironmentOffice settings, supporting administrative tasksOffice environment with supervisory responsibilities
Employer & Industry UsageCommon across various industries for administrative supportTypically found in larger organizations managing office operations
Search & Comparison IntentOften searched by those seeking entry-level administrative rolesCompared for roles with broader responsibilities and leadership

The Administrators Assistant primarily provides support with clerical and administrative tasks, while the Office Manager oversees office operations and supervises staff. The roles differ mainly in scope and responsibility, with the Office Manager having more managerial duties. Both roles are essential in maintaining efficient office functions, but they cater to different levels of responsibility within an organization.

How much do administrative assistants get paid?

The average salary for administrative assistants varies by location and experience but typically ranges from $35,000 to $50,000 annually. Entry-level positions may start lower, while experienced assistants with specialized skills or certifications can earn higher wages. Many administrative assistants also receive benefits such as health insurance and paid time off.

What does an administrative assistant do?

An administrative assistant provides support by handling tasks such as managing schedules, organizing files, preparing documents, and communicating with clients or staff. They often use office software like Microsoft Office and require strong organizational and communication skills to ensure smooth office operations.

Admin Asst to Superintendent, School Committee Clerk & APRA Coordinator

Foster-Glocester Regional Schools Glocester School Department - Glocester, Rhode Island

Job Description

Part Time Confidential Admin Assistant to Superintendent of Glocester Elementary Schools, APRA Coordinator for Glocester Schools Hours will be flexible. School Committee Clerk: Attend monthly meetings and prepare information for school committee members for meetings. Position Type: Part-time Salary: up to $12,500 Per Year Job Categories: Support Staff > Administrative Assistant

Job Requirements
  • Confidential Administrative Assistant: Strong organizational, time management and communication skills. Proficiency in basic office software Microsoft Office (Word, Excel) /Google Workspace (Docs, Sheets). School Committee Clerk: Prepare meeting agendas and packets and maintain the board's official public records, ensuring compliance with state open meetings laws and public records. Attend all school committee meetings (typically 1st Tuesday of the month in the evening) APRA Coordinator (Access to Public Records Act): responsible for receiving, processing, and fulfilling public records request in compliance with state laws.
